Ford Island has been a hub for motion pictures and films as many of them like In Harm’s Way that starred John Wayne and Tora have been filmed there. Ford Island has been called by various names such as Rabbit Island, Marín’s Island, Little Goats Island, and Mokuʻumeʻume. Moku’ume’ume Is a native Hawaiian name which means the Island of Attraction. It is among the highly visited small islands of Hawaii because it was the epicenter of the attack on December 7, 1941. But the remarkable history of Ford Island goes back even before the time of Pearl Harbor attack.

The reason why native Hawaiians call it Moku’ume’ume is because once upon a time they used to play a game in which around a fire the chiefs used to mingle with common people. The native people used to recite chants and sing songs. But from the time settlements came into existence, it was called the Ford Island. It is an ideal place to house all types of vessels because the water that surrounds is ideally deep for them.

By the 1940, Ford Island had officially and exclusively become the property of the US Navy. On the morning of December 7, 1941 when the Japanese Forces attacked Pearl Harbor, the bulk of the US Navy’s Pacific Fleet was anchored near Ford Island. As a result of the attack, it had been badly damaged. The seaplane base on the island had dozens of long-range PBY patrol bombers that after the attack were able to locate the Japanese fleet. Along her coast were moored seven of the Pearl Harbor fleet’s nine battleships. Most of the patrol planes were destroyed in the attack.
